Sundubu Jjigae (Spicy Korean Soft Tofu Stew)

Craving something warm, spicy, and deeply satisfying? Sundubu Jjigae—a bubbling Korean stew made with extra-soft tofu, gochugaru (Korean chili flakes), and your choice of protein—is the ultimate comfort food. 🛒 Ingredients

  • 1 tablespoon sesame oil
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/2 small onion, thinly sliced
  • 1/2 cup kimchi, chopped (optional for added depth)
  • 1/4 cup thinly sliced pork belly or beef (optional; can substitute with mushrooms for a vegetarian version)
  • 1 1/2 cups anchovy or vegetable broth
  • 1 tablespoon gochugaru (Korean chili flakes) or 1 tablespoon gochujang for a spicier version
  • 1 teaspoon soy sauce
  • 1 tube (10 oz) sundubu (extra-soft tofu)
  • 1 egg
  • 2 green onions, chopped
  • Salt, to taste

🍳 Instructions

  1. Sauté Aromatics: In a Korean earthenware pot (ttukbaegi) or a small saucepan, heat sesame oil over medium heat. Add minced garlic and sliced onions; sauté until fragrant.
  2. Add Protein and Kimchi: Incorporate the pork belly (or beef) and cook until browned. If using kimchi, add it now and sauté for another 2-3 minutes.
  3. Build the Broth: Pour in the broth, add gochugaru (or gochujang for a spicier kick), and soy sauce. Bring to a gentle boil.
  4. Add Tofu: Gently spoon the sundubu into the pot, breaking it into large chunks. Simmer for 5-7 minutes to allow flavors to meld.
  5. Finish with Egg and Garnish: Crack an egg into the center of the stew and let it cook for 1-2 minutes. Garnish with chopped green onions.
  6. Serve: Serve hot with a bowl of steamed rice and enjoy!

💡 Tips & Variations

  • Seafood Version: Add clams, mussels, or shrimp for a delightful seafood twist.
  • Vegetarian Option: Omit meat and use mushrooms like shiitake or enoki for a hearty vegetarian stew.
  • Spice Level: Adjust the amount of gochugaru or gochujang to control the heat.
